ECOMMPAY is on a mission to build a global, data-driven payment ecosystem. We help top e-commerce companies to grow globally with local bespoke solutions. You have a unique chance to embrace fintech evolvement and grow with ECOMMPAY.
Requirements:
- 2+ years of experience working in SEO
- Good understanding of SEO and internet marketing best practices
- Ability to create, justify, communicate and implement SEO strategies across teams and external agencies
- Project management skills
- Excellent oral and written communication in English, as well as good knowledge of Russian
- Experience working with SEO tools including Google Search Console, Google Analytics, Ahrefs, Semrush and Screaming Frog
- Experience with and/or understanding of code (e.g., HTML, CSS, JavaScript)
- Experience with and/or understanding of other marketing channels (e.g. PPC)
- Experience working with popular CMS’
- Experience with technical SEO
- Strong analytical skills, numbers-driven with a solid understanding of SEO software and tools
Responsibilities:
- Perform keyword research and competitive analysis
- Understand and implement technical SEO audits and changes
- Execute on-page optimizations
- Implement changes in content management systems (CMS)
- Manage content production by planning content calendars, managing writers, and supporting them on SEO
- Devise and execute methods to track, report, analyze and improve SEO performance
- Collaborate with SEO managers and other in-house marketing teams
- Collaborate with developers and product teams to implement necessary features and changes
- Develop new SEO tests and strategies and communicate it to clients and/or internal stakeholders
- Collect, analyze, and report on data such as traffic, user behavior, conversion activity, site performance, leads quality and other
- Keep up-to-date with latest SEO trends, strategies and algorithm changes
What we offer:
- First-hand experience in the payment processing industry
- Competitive salary
- Direct correlation between successes and career advancement
- Excellent environment for personal and professional development
- A team comprised of the leading professionals in the payment processing industry
- Supportive, friendly colleagues and inspiring leaders